Summary: Hi! I'm Dr Lisa Chimes. I work as an emergency vet at an animal hospital. You might have seen me on TV in Bondi Vet. I have a little boy called Hudson and we have two gorgeous dogs, Nelson and Lucas. This is a story about Sam, who really really wants a puppy. There's nothing more exciting than your first pet, but it's a big responsibility too. Fall in love with Sam and Ralph as they discover that special relationship between a child and a puppy. And learn everything you need to know about caring for a dog, from how to train a puppy to keeping your pet healthy and happy. Look out for My First Kitten too!
